1-1. Position

HR Talent Management Specialist





1-2. Job Duties & Responsibilities

- Create and improve current annual curriculum and training program.

- Create and maintain the annual training plan.

- Create proposals for new learning solutions as needed.

- Manage the budget of Learning and development.

- Responsible for the development, management, delivery, effectiveness and evaluation of all assigned training programs and offerings.

- Act as an internal consultant for training solutions as needed for specific development.

- Measure, track and evaluate learner and client satisfaction.

- Design, develop, deliver and evaluate online & eLearning programs.

- Measure, track and evaluate learner and client satisfaction within E-Learning system.

- Manage and drive the company performance management program.

- Provide education in understanding the performance management concept and system.

- Collect and analyze the data.

- Propose improvements to program as needed.

- Create employee talent profiles

- Offer counseling services to employees as needed.

- Conduct Harassment investigations and interviews.



1-3. Qualifications

- Bachelors degree in HR, Organizational development, Business or related field

- Ability to operate independently with minimal direction.

- Strong problem solving skills.

- Ability to work in a dynamic team environment.

- Excellent oral and written communication skills.

- Korean language competence – speaking, reading and writing.

- 3-5 years of experience in HRD related functions preferred

- SHRM-CP desired

- PHR desired

- ATD certificate desired

- Proficient in Excel and Powerpoint

- LMS general knowledge



2-1. Position

HR Generalist



2-2. Job Duties & Responsibilities

- Recruit, interview and select applicant

- Responsible for the new hire process; sending, receiving and maintaining new hire documents

- Assist management in determining appropriate staffing levels, recruitment resources, and objective selection techniques

- Conduct exit interview & provide outplacement support.

- Performs routine tasks required to administer and execute human resource programs including but not limited to compensation, benefits, and leave; disciplinary matters; disputes and investigations; performance and talent management;

- Employee's Visa and work authorization management

- Serve as a link between departments and employees by handling questions, interpreting and administering contracts and helping resolve work-related problems.

- Formulate, provide policies, procedures & programs for recruitment, placement, orientation, benefits & compensation and labor relations.

- HR documentation

- Monitor, manage timecard and related policy

- Other duties as assigned



2-3. Qualifications

- Bachelor's degree in Human Resources, Business Administration or related field required

- HR certificate preferred

- Well-versed in US Federal and multi-state employment laws governing employee relations practices, payroll, FLSA, etc.

- Knowledge of key areas and best practices in HR

- Broad HR Generalist skills, including compensation & benefits, payroll, maintaining HRIS, performance management, labor relations, employment laws, etc.

- Ability to speak, read and write in English

- Ability to speak and read Korean

- Excellent written and verbal communication skills

- Excellent organization skills and time management abilities are needed.

- Ability to set priorities with minimal supervision

- Detailed oriented

- Proficient in MS Office software

- 4+ years directly related experience required
